The Siemens C25 has a height of 116 mm, a width of 46 mm and a thickness of 28 mm. The weight of the phone is 130 g.

The disadvantage of LCD displays is the relatively lower color contrast displayed, as the technology cannot display absolute black well. Also due to the higher power consumption, LCD displays are no longer as common in phones. Even so, some manufacturers still equip their phones with LCD technology. However, modern smartphones are already using OLED technology. The advantage of LCD phones is that they tend to be cheaper to build than OLED technology.

The battery size of Siemens C25 is 700 mAh. Nevertheless, battery capacity is not the only factor that affects the phone's battery life. For example - the size of the display, the performance of the processor, the use of data functions and, of course, the intensity of use of phone in general all have a significant impact on battery life. Standard for most smartphones today is a battery capacity of around 4500 to 5000 mAH. Phones with this battery size usually guarantee a phone life of at least 1 day. Older or cheaper smartphone models can then reach battery capacities typically around 2500 mAH and below. With this capacity, you may find that if you use your phone heavily, you may need to recharge your phone during the day.
Standby time is 100 hours and it expresses the maximum time your phone can last on a single charge when you are not actively using it. Talk time, or we can say battery life when making calls, then indicates amount of time your phone will last from a full charge if you are constantly on a call. Siemens C25 is provided with a talk time about 300 minutes.
